Market context

Los Angeles is tracking to a modest late-summer high, with Weather Underground showing 83°F at 10:04 AM PDT on 14 August and an earlier daily-observations readout at LAX sitting at 69°F before sunrise, so the market still depends on the afternoon run-up rather than the morning print. On Polymarket, that means the contract is priced on USDC against Polygon conditional tokens, but the settlement question is the highest temperature recorded in the Daily Observations table, not the Day High & Low summary.

The 0% YES price looks anchored to the fact that the day opened cool and the early-morning observations were far below the usual August normal at Los Angeles International Airport. For context, the National Weather Service lists the LAX maximum normal for 14 August at 77°F and the record at 92°F, which puts anything in the low 80s as warm but not exceptional for the airport station. Weather Underground’s own history page is the controlling source here, so traders will care more about whether the table continues to climb through the afternoon than about broader Los Angeles forecasts.

The main catalysts are the same ones that move airport readings in real time: marine layer erosion, onshore flow, and the timing of the coastal sunshine. The National Weather Service discussion on 14 August called for low clouds to shrink, mostly sunny conditions inland, and highs around the 70s on the coast and 80s inland, with no watches or warnings in effect. For a Polymarket user, the practical check is whether LAX Daily Observations prints a late-afternoon high above the current range before the settlement window closes at 12:00 UTC, since that single table line determines the final outcome.

Resolution & payout

Polymarket-based markets settle through the UMA Optimistic Oracle on Polygon. A proposer submits the outcome, a two-hour challenge window opens, and unchallenged proposals finalise the resolution. Payouts settle automatically in USDC the moment the result is final — no bookmaker, no delay.

Kalshi-based markets settle in USD via the CFTC-regulated clearinghouse. Betfair Exchange settles in GBP/EUR net of commission. Manifold is play-money and does not pay out real funds.
